A Motor Boat
Salcombe, Devon.—At 6.14 on the evening of the 13th of October, 1953.
the Hope Cove coastguard rang up to say that a small boat was burning- flares half a mile west of Prawle. At 6.25 the life-boat Samuel and Marie Parkhouse was launched. The sea was smooth, with a moderate north- easterly breeze blowing. The life- boat found two men in a small motor boat. She was drifting, and the life- boat towed her to Salcombe, arriving at 8.15.—Rewards, £7 16s..
